
“Cryptocurrencies are threatening because no central entity can fully control them and they also represent a nearly free and anonymous payment application. It’s an algorithm that has the potential to make central banks, commercial banks, private banks, and the tax collectors obsolete. In other words, cryptocoins may be epoch changing for society. In the same way the Internet killed publishing or how VoIP killed long distance telephone carriers, cryptocoins may in fact kill debt-based money and brick-and-mortar banking. The banking cartel along with the government are scrambling to protect their territory and regulate Bitcoin.”
